As A Business User, How Can I Know Whether The Payment Service Provider For My Business Partner Supports Sepa Credit Transfers Or Sepa Direct Debits?

Answer»

According to the reachability requirement established under Regulation (EU) No 260/2012, all payment service PROVIDERS that process legacy credit transfers or direct debits must ALSO process SEPA credit transfers or core SEPA direct debits, RESPECTIVELY. However, reachability for business-to-business direct debits is only optional. The European Payments Council manages the PUBLIC REGISTERS of all participants in SEPA credit transfers and SEPA direct debits.
